Losing a loved one is one of life’s hardest moments. Sadly, with the loss comes weight of grief that can be overwhelming.
Often times, when we face such a loss, we find ourselves grasping for anything that feels close to the person we lost — especially their relics.
It’s only human to hold on, but the truth is that not every belonging of the deceased provides comfort.
Some things that they left behind, like that folded sweater, the book with their notes in the margins, or their favorite mug can quietly keep our grief and pain alive and make it harder to move on.
Here are four relics you may consider letting go, not in order to forget, but to make space for the healing process to begin.
